CORPORATION STAFF

ANNUAL PICNIC. AN ENJOYABLE OUTING. The members of the City Corporai tion staff held their annual picnic under ideal conditions yesterday at Day’s Bay. There were present some 300 ; adults as well as a large number of j children, who thoroughly enjoyed the j cutting. The gathering took place on the beach anij at Williams Park. I Mr J. G. Mackenzie, head of the city reserves department, was chairman of the picnic committee, and received much support from an enthusiastic committee, of which Mr S. R. Youmans was secretary and Mr W. F. Alexander treasurer. The Mayor (Mr R. A. Wrjght, M.P.), owing to another engagement, was unable to attend, but Mr J. R. Palmer, town clerk, was present at the gathering. Others present were Councillor Thompson (chairman of the reserves committee), and Councillors Parton, Aston, John Burns, Chapman, Monteith, M.P., and Mrs MoVicax. A very enjoyable sports meeting took place, while many took the opportunity of the outing and the beautiful day to indulge in surf bathing.
